AS Asianet News’ As the Kozhikode bureau scheduled March 5, a Sunday, as its day off, police personnel in large numbers stormed their premises on PT Usha Road. When the officers proceeded with their ‘searches’ without producing a warrant, the resident editor or RE Shajahan K was told that they were using their ‘special powers’ to conduct the raids. Nothing untoward came out of the ‘search’, though the trespass was clearly an act of intimidation.

This was before its Kochi regional office was raided by activists of the Students’ Federation of India (SFI), the student wing of the Communist Party of India-Marxist (CPI-M), showing how it was orchestrated by Kerala’s regime . a primary error

at the core of Issue Kannur-based Senior Correspondent Noufal Bin Yusuf’s series on narcotics aired in November 2022 featured an interview of a 14-year-old girl. Girls like her were victims of the drug mafia. However, what was aired was an edited snippet from an earlier interview done by Saniyo Manomi, another reporter from the channel’s Kannur bureau.

Now, it has become common for news channels to show footage of previously aired footage for analytical programmes. But here some stock footage was also used along with the audio, which was considered misleading. These scenes made it appear that Naufal was interviewing the girl instead of Manomi. CPI-M supporters claimed that the interview was staged and was fake news.

In general, the measure comes from the News Broadcasters and Digital Association (of which Asianet News a member), who has adequate powers to enforce ethical standards in reporting. But few had an ax to grind, and so tried to weaponize this error of judgment.

of CPM humming with Joseph

Nauphal has been troubling the Kannur unit of the CPI-M for some time with breaking stories, which are followed up regularly. From Payyanur Election Fund embezzlement As for the infighting within the party, Yusuf has been at the forefront of reporting various cover-ups of issues by the party and holes in its narrative.

his latest ,Violation,As far as the CPI(M) is concerned, he was reporting about its youth wing leader M Shajar. Member of Democratic Youth Federation of India (DYFI) Organization with choice Akash Thilankeri (the first accused in the murder of a Youth Congress secretary) and gold smuggling operations carried out by criminals formerly associated with the party were exposed by Yusuf. While the CPI-M officially denied it, Joseph circulated the phone transcript of his conversation with DYFI Kannur president and CPI-M rank-and-file complainant Manu Thomas, where the latter was heard confirming it, Thus leaving the egg on the face of the party.

At an ‘explanatory’ meeting of its local committee unit in Thillankerry, broadcast live on the mouthpiece of the CPI(M) Kerala Kairali NewsShajar was heard threatening Yusuf (on one Kairali News Live telecast on February 21) with dire consequences. After this, senior leader P Jayarajan opened the front against Yusuf, followed by the turn of district secretary MV Jayarajan.,

And when Akash Thillankeri was produced in court, he was heard saying ominous words to Joseph, such as “Haven’t you suffered much?”, a live broadcast of the incident. Asianet News, Later MV Jayarajan also compared to From Naufal bin Yusuf to ‘Bin Laden’, racist attacks on them.

dual loyalty

At the heart of the matter is the dual loyalty of some journalists in Kerala. It is well known that CPI-M has kept its workers as informers in many media houses of the state. At one point of time, it was common practice for the CPI-M to deploy its cadres to infiltrate other organizations (not limited to media houses) to further its agenda. It so happens that most of the journalists in Kerala have spent their time in SFI and have taken up journalism as an extension of their activism.

While many of them become fully professional after a certain period—Shajahan himself being a case in point as an ex-SFI leader—others continue to claim dual loyalties. In the pre-liberalisation era, media houses such as Malayala Manorama And Deepika Extensive background checks were done to ensure that the CPI-M did not infiltrate its ranks.

CPI(M)’s agenda: defame the media

On 15 March, the non-bailable section 83(2) of the Juvenile Justice Act was invoked against Yusuf, Shajahan, Sindhu Suryakumar and a fourth employee. Asianet News, This was after a POCSO (Protection of Children from Sexual Offenses Act) case was initially registered against him. It seems the idea is to further intimidate journalists and make an example.

On March 18, the Kozhikode Additional District and Sessions Court granted him relief Asianet News Journalists from arrest “There are no allegations of serious offenses under the POCSO Act against these petitioners. In a democratic country like India, which gives freedom to the fourth estate, media persons cannot be sent to jail on charges of criminal offences. If they commit any crime, it can be decided only after a fair trial.” where did it go,
